Amidst the lyrical landscapes of Welsh poetry, T.H. Parry-Williams crafts a poignant exploration of identity, nature, and the intricacies of human emotion. This work delves deep into themes of nostalgia and longing, blending rich imagery with a reflective tone that invites readers to contemplate their own experiences within the vast tapestry of life.

The narrative unfolds with a rhythm that mirrors the ebb and flow of personal memories and cultural heritage, reflecting a profound connection to the Welsh landscape. Parry-Williams' ability to evoke sensory details enhances the reader's journey, making each verse a vivid experience that transcends time and space.

With a masterful command of language, the author weaves together past and present, encapsulating the essence of what it means to belong. This book resonates not only as a poetic expression but also as an introspective invitation for readers to connect with their own roots and the world around them.
